1. The GPU and AI Infrastructure Architects

The fundamental enablers of the AI revolution are the companies building the raw processing power. The demand for compute resources—especially for training and deploying larger, more capable models—has never been higher.

  • NVIDIA: The Indispensable Giant NVIDIA remains the dominant force. Its full-stack ecosystem, from the CUDA software platform to the latest generation of AI GPUs (like the H200 and newer architectures), ensures its hardware is the default choice for major cloud providers, research labs, and private enterprises. The company’s continued dominance isn’t just about hardware specs; it’s about the deep, sticky integration of their software stack into the AI world. This year, they not only held their market share but solidified their position as the foundational infrastructure of the AI economy.

  • Broadcom: Custom Silicon King While NVIDIA captures the spotlight, Broadcom has emerged as a stealth winner by dominating the market for custom AI silicon. Major tech titans like OpenAI and others are increasingly designing their own chips (ASICs) to optimize for specific AI workloads and reduce dependency on a single vendor. Broadcom’s expertise in design and manufacturing for these complex custom chips has secured multi-billion dollar contracts, leading to exponential revenue growth and establishing it as the critical supplier for the next wave of hyperscale AI.

2. Autonomous and Agentic AI Platforms

Beyond the hardware, the companies that transformed AI from an interesting tool into an indispensable agent have captured massive value.

  • ServiceNow: Digital Workflow Automation Leader ServiceNow has been recognized as one of the world’s most innovative companies, driven by its integration of advanced AI agents into its digital workflow automation platform. Instead of simply automating repetitive tasks (Robotic Process Automation or RPA), ServiceNow’s platform leverages AI agents to handle complex, end-to-end business processes in IT, HR, and Customer Service autonomously. This shift from automation to agentic decision-making significantly boosts enterprise efficiency, making their platform a must-have for Fortune 500 companies.

  • OpenAI/Microsoft: The Generative Ecosystem The partnership between OpenAI and Microsoft continues to redefine productivity. With the widespread deployment of advanced models like GPT-4o, AI-powered assistance has become ubiquitous. Microsoft’s integration of these models into its entire productivity suite—from coding assistance in GitHub Copilot to intelligent agents in Microsoft 365—has driven phenomenal growth in its high-margin cloud services and enterprise software segments. This collaboration has successfully turned groundbreaking research into measurable commercial success.

1. The Space Economy Accelerates

The space industry is no longer just for government agencies; it’s a rapidly commercializing sector focused on connectivity, Earth observation, and lunar infrastructure.

  • Rocket Lab: The End-to-End Space Solutions Provider While SpaceX remains the private titan, Rocket Lab has excelled in the public market as a key enabler of the small satellite and space systems boom. They are not just a launch provider; they offer a full suite of services, from manufacturing satellite components to building and operating the spacecraft itself (Photon). Their development of the larger Neutron rocket signals a strategic move into higher-end, medium-class launch contracts, directly competing in a growing market for megaconstellation deployments and national security missions.

  • Intuitive Machines: Lunar Commercialization Pioneer Following its historic successful soft-landing on the Moon, Intuitive Machines has capitalized on its first-mover advantage in the commercial lunar sector. As a key NASA partner in the Commercial Lunar Payload Services (CLPS) program, the company is at the forefront of building the infrastructure necessary for a sustained human and robotic presence on the Moon. This is not just a scientific venture, but the foundation of the trillion-dollar cislunar economy.

1. Energy Efficiency and Decarbonization Tech

Addressing the massive energy consumption of the digital world—especially the hungry AI data centers—is a major growth area.

  • Innovators in Green Compute Companies that develop energy-efficient computing solutions, including sustainable data center designs and advanced cooling technologies, have seen surging demand. This involves utilizing liquid immersion cooling, optimizing AI model size (smaller, more efficient models), and implementing advanced energy management systems. Microsoft has been highly lauded for its massive investments in renewable energy and its commitment to circular economy practices, such as achieving high reuse rates for server components.

  • Terraformation: Leveraging Tech for Climate Action Terraformation, which won a major Sustainable Technology Award, exemplifies a new breed of climate-first tech company. They utilize technology—specifically their Terraware platform—to scale native forest restoration, combining open-source data with physical technology like solar desalination and advanced seed banking. This approach showcases how digital platforms can drive measurable, positive environmental impact, making them a leader in the crucial Nature-based Solutions sector.

2. FinTech and AI Governance

In the highly regulated financial sector, the winners are those that balance rapid AI deployment with robust security and compliance.

  • AI Governance Platforms Gartner identified AI Governance Platforms as a top trend, and companies providing these solutions have seen massive uptake. These platforms allow financial institutions (and others) to monitor AI models for bias, ensure regulatory compliance, and mitigate data confidentiality risks. This focus on Responsible AI is a necessary prerequisite for scaling AI in sensitive sectors, creating a lucrative B2B niche.

  • Post-Quantum Cryptography Pioneers Anticipating the threat of quantum computers—which could break today’s standard encryption—companies developing and implementing Post-Quantum Cryptography (PQC) solutions are securing the future of digital transactions. Financial institutions are early adopters, positioning the PQC providers as critical infrastructure defense winners.
